Composition and Heat Tolerance
The heat tolerance of parchment paper largely depends on its composition. Most parchment papers are made from natural fibers like wood pulp, which are then treated with chemicals to achieve the desired non-stick properties. The key to parchment paper’s heat resistance lies in its coating. Silicone-coated parchment papers are generally considered to be more heat-resistant than those coated with wax. This is because silicone has a higher melting point than wax, allowing it to maintain its integrity at higher temperatures.
Manufacturers’ Guidelines
When considering the safety of parchment paper at 425 degrees, it’s essential to look at the guidelines provided by manufacturers. Most brands specify a maximum temperature limit for their parchment papers, usually ranging between 420°F to 450°F (220°C to 230°C). However, these limits can vary, and some parchment papers might be designed for use at lower temperatures. It’s crucial to follow the manufacturer’s instructions to ensure safe use and prevent potential hazards like fire or the release of harmful chemicals.
Safety Considerations at High Temperatures
At 425 degrees, parchment paper is generally considered safe by most manufacturers, provided it’s used correctly and within the specified guidelines. However, several factors can influence the parchment paper’s performance and safety at high temperatures:
- The type of coating: As mentioned, silicone-coated parchment papers tend to perform better at high temperatures than wax-coated ones.
- The quality of the parchment paper: High-quality parchment papers are designed to withstand high temperatures without compromising their non-stick properties or releasing harmful substances.
- The duration of exposure: Prolonged exposure to high temperatures can affect the parchment paper’s integrity, potentially leading to it becoming brittle or breaking down.

Is parchment paper safe to use at high temperatures, such as 425 degrees?
Parchment paper is generally safe to use at high temperatures, including 425 degrees. Most parchment paper products are designed to withstand temperatures up to 450 degrees, making them suitable for use in conventional ovens, convection ovens, and even some microwave ovens. However, it’s essential to check the manufacturer’s instructions to confirm the maximum temperature rating for the specific parchment paper product being used. Additionally, it’s crucial to ensure that the parchment paper is not exposed to direct flame or heat sources, as this can cause it to ignite or release harmful fumes.
When using parchment paper at high temperatures, it’s also important to follow a few precautions. First, make sure the parchment paper is placed on a baking sheet or pan that can withstand the high temperature. Second, avoid overloading the parchment paper with too much food, as this can cause it to tear or become brittle. Finally, keep an eye on the parchment paper during cooking, as it may start to brown or become brittle if exposed to high heat for an extended period. By following these guidelines and using high-quality parchment paper, home cooks can safely and effectively use parchment paper at 425 degrees.

Are there any alternative options to parchment paper for high-heat cooking?
Yes, there are alternative options to parchment paper for high-heat cooking. One popular alternative is aluminum foil, which can withstand extremely high temperatures and is often used for grilling, broiling, and roasting. However, aluminum foil can react with acidic foods, such as tomatoes or citrus, and may impart a metallic flavor. Another option is silicone mats, which are heat-resistant and non-stick, making them ideal for baking and roasting.
Silicone mats are a popular alternative to parchment paper because they are reusable and can withstand extremely high temperatures. They are also easy to clean and maintain, making them a great option for frequent use. However, silicone mats can be more expensive than parchment paper, and they may not be as versatile. Other alternatives to parchment paper include ceramic cookware, cast-iron skillets, and stoneware, which can be used at high temperatures without the need for parchment paper. Ultimately, the choice of alternative will depend on personal preference, cooking style, and the specific recipe being used.
